Ensure that your display settings are set correctly, such as the resolution, refresh rate, and color depth. You can also try lowering the resolution or refresh rate to see if it helps. Also check displayPort cable is securely connected to your GPU and monitor. You can also try a different cable and use different port see if it helps.
